In a pot over medium heat, add the water, sugar, salt, and vinegar. Heat until the sugar and salt are dissolved. Remove from heat. Add the blueberries and set aside to cool.
In a skillet over medium heat, add the olive oil. Once hot, add the tomatoes and cook until the tomatoes have burst. Season with salt and pepper.
Arrange the burrata on a serving plate. I like to cut it open and spread it out a bit.
Arrange the tomatoes on top of the burrata. Then use a slotted spoon to take the blueberries out of the pot and add them to the burrata.
Drizzle with olive oil. Garnish with flake salt and basil leaves. Serve with toasted baguette.
